Lightning McQueen (Owen Wilson) returns to the big screen in Disney Pixar’s Cars 3. The speedster is having a hard time following the loss of his coach, Doc. Luckily he’s still crushing it on the race track, that is until a new generation of cars start competing. Faster, younger models like Jackson Storm (Armie Hammer) have Lightning questioning whether he can still hold his own in the pro circuit.
Hammer isn’t the only new addition to the Cars franchise. Nathan Fillion (Firefly, Castle) joins the voice cast as Sterling, a smooth talking business car who takes over Rust-eze and is determined to grow Lightning’s legacy and brand.
